Property/casualty insurer St. Paul Travelers has completed its previously announced initiative to combine its two major insurance pools. Specifically, the Travelers Property Casualty Pool and certain companies of the St. Paul Insurance Group have now been combined.
The combination has received all required regulatory approvals and is effective July 1, 2005, retroactive to Jan. 1, 2005. Additionally, the company has merged Gulf Insurance Co. into Travelers Indemnity Co., the lead company of the newly combined pool, effective July 1, 2005.
